Australian Motorsport Innovation Precinct

ARDC · June 9, 2022 ·

The Australian Motorsport Innovation Precinct (AMIP) is a world-class motorsport-driven, innovation, technology, precision engineering and education precinct located trackside at Sydney Motorsport Park.

An initiative of The Australian Racing Drivers’ Club, the AMIP is a physically and technically connected High Performance Technology and Motorsport (HPTM) cluster where future thinking organisations, engineers & developers, universities and research institutions will collaborate with entrepreneurs, business start-ups and incubators.

We will focus on several key areas including race and team development, precision engineering & technology, mobility studies, race and industry education and skills development, sustainability including new power sources such as solar, electric and hydrogen, motorsport safety, as well as allied industry business development.

It’s a place with purpose underpinned by the strong and enduring vision of the ARDC, and is actively supported by the NSW Government infrastructure investment planning as a noted inclusion within the 2022-released “Masterplan for the Eastern Creek Motor Sports Precinct”.
